Nanda Population - Kachchh, Gujarat
Nanda is a medium size village located in Rapar Taluka of Kachchh district, Gujarat with total 102 families residing. The Nanda village has population of 522 of which 272 are males while 250 are females as per Population Census 2011.In Nanda village population of children with age 0-6 is 97 which makes up 18.58 % of total population of village. Average Sex Ratio of Nanda village is 919 which is equal than Gujarat state average of 919. Child Sex Ratio for the Nanda as per census is 940, higher than Gujarat average of 890.
Nanda village has lower literacy rate compared to Gujarat. In 2011, literacy rate of Nanda village was 63.06 % compared to 78.03 % of Gujarat. In Nanda Male literacy stands at 73.42 % while female literacy rate was 51.72 %.
